Unleashing the Power to Create What You Want
A belief is something that you have decided is true.

Our business successes, personal happiness, the things we have or don’t have are all the result of our beliefs. Our beliefs are the filtering system through which we perceive reality and create the result of our reality.
If, for example, you believe that building your network marketing business is difficult, does that mean that it is difficult for everyone? No. It simply means that is your belief and your reality. On the other hand if you believe that building the business is simple and easy, does that make it so for everyone? No. That is simply your belief and your reality.
A belief is something that you have decided is true.
In reality it may not be at all. A belief is nothing more than an opinion…and everyone has one about just about everything.
My point is this. If you believe that life is difficult, success is difficult, meeting strangers is difficult, and so on then it will be difficult for you.
Your beliefs actually create your reality. Your beliefs create your business. They create your life!
Sounds simple doesn’t it? If you want something different in your life then simply change your beliefs. Sounds simple, but it’s not always easy. A little like building your business…sounds simple but not always easy.
Trying to change a belief using “Positive thinking” is like taking a drug to get rid of an illness. While it may feel good temporarily you may end up with two problems…the illness returning and the side effect of the drug. Positive thinking, in my opinion is just a cover up for reality. You’ll end up with the problem you are trying to overcome returning, and the side effect…frustration!
In order to change a belief you have to know how beliefs are formed. We acquire our beliefs in many ways. We develop them as a result of our habit patterns…what we’ve done in the past and what we do on a day-to- day basis.
The more you experience certain things being a certain way, the more you “believe” that’s the way it is.
A belief can be developed through social conditioning. The more you are around other people in certain social situations the more your beliefs become conditioned to that environment.
Many of our beliefs are destructive, irrational, counter productive and certainly limiting. In fact, when you really look at it, all our beliefs are limiting to one degree or another. They set our boundaries in life, and therefore, we become limited by what we “believe” we can do. “I could never talk to people like she does.” “It’s easy for him because he’s a natural.” “I just can’t see myself earning that much money.” The list goes on and on. These are all beliefs and beliefs become realities.
What about you? What is your reality? Do you have a self-limiting belief? My point is this. If you have a reality that’s not working for you it can be changed.
The first step is to begin to become more aware of the limiting or counter productive nature of a certain belief you hold. Only then can you set out to change it to a more productive and less limiting belief.
The second step to changing a belief is to challenge it. Ask yourself, “How did I come to believe this? How did I create this reality in my life? Who taught me to believe this way? What if they didn’t know? What if it’s not true? What if I could do more by changing my belief? Another way, if you know that you have a belief that’s not working for you, start to take small action steps in the opposite direction. If you believe that you are not good at talking to strangers, make it a point to talk to at least one stranger everyday. And one day you’ll start to believe that you can’t believe that you ever believed that strangers were hard to talk to.
At one point in all our lives we believed that walking was difficult, but we very quickly outgrew that belief. How did we change it? We challenged it! We practiced, we were determined, and we were willing to even take a few spills and endure some pain in the process. That’s why most of us walk today.
I used to believe that reading was very difficult. It would take me days, even weeks to get through a book. I had a belief that I could never develop the ability to read much faster.
Then one day I met a man that was the fastest reader in the world. He read at 400,000 words a minute with 100% comprehension. And he taught speed reading classes. Four lessons later, I went from reading 140 words a minute to 28,000. How did I do it? He helped me to challenge my old belief and to create a new reality. Now I have a new belief system about reading. How? By virtue of challenging and “letting go” of the old belief while developing a new one to put in its place I simply outgrew the old belief
We can outgrow a belief through experience, or we can choose to outgrow it more quickly by challenging it and “letting go” of the trapped, self-limiting energy patterns called emotional responses.
Here’s what I mean. If you want to talk to a stranger about your business opportunity but the emotion of fear takes control and holds you back, you have to let go of that limiting belief by challenging that fear. You let go by not giving fear any of your attention.
Simply observe yourself feeling the fear and you’ll begin to see it weaken. Ask yourself if honoring your fear will help you to get where you want to go. Then take action toward what you want.
The next step is to begin living consciously. For many, "conscious living" brings up a sense of community, like-minded individuals, sort of like network marketing. For some perhaps it conjures up a feeling of peace and power. For others, conscious living is about tree-hugging, chanting and Whole Foods.
But what I’m talking about is being conscious in creating anything you want in your life and more specifically in your business.
“Conscious” is defined as “Having an awareness of one's environment and one's own existence, sensations, and thoughts.” Or “Intentionally conceived or done deliberately,” or, “Being mindful.” Living consciously means becoming more aware of what you are creating with your current beliefs.
The universe will always and without question create the realities of your beliefs, either automatically and “unconsciously,” or automatically and “consciously.” It’s your choice to either “let” it happen unconsciously or to “create” what you want through living consciously, by making conscious choices that will take you where you want to go. That’s the only way to move from where you are to where you want to be.
The bad thing about a belief is that they are ALL limiting. The good thing about a belief is that it can be changed. You are in complete control of your own destiny and your business success, because you are in control of your own beliefs and realities. Once you truly understand this truth, that you create your own realities, you’ll find it more and more difficult to continue with your old ways. It’s called “living consciously.”
